Description
Rich red-berry fruit, green peppercorn, sweet toasty oak lead, followed by a palate that is powerful but not overly heavy, thanks to a line of tangy raspberry-like acidity and powerful, if somewhat, drying tannins. 86 Points Wine Enthusiast
